Robot-assisted duodenal switch with DaVinci Xi: surgical technique and analysis of a single-institution experience of 661 cases
We describe our technique using the system DaVinci Xi. Operative and perioperative variables, postoperative complications, and readmission rate were determined. A total of 661 patients underwent duodenal switch which correspond to the 20.7% of the total bariatric procedures performed in this period. A clear decrease in surgical time and length of stay was observed as the number of cases progressively increased. The complication rate during the first 30  days was 9.1%. Systematic review of academic robotic surgery curricula
AbstractThe use of robotic surgery has increased exponentially in the United States. Despite this uptick in popularity, no standardized training pathway exists for surgical residents or practicing surgeons trying to cross-train onto the platform. We set out to perform a systematic review of existing literature to better describe and analyze existing robotic surgical training curricula amongst academic surgery programs. A systematic electronic search of the PubMed, Cochrane, and EBSCO databases was performed for articles describing simulation in robotic surgery from January 2010 to May 2022. Robotic-assisted spine surgery allows for increased pedicle screw sizes while still improving safety as indicated by elevated triggered electromyographic thresholds
This study demonstrated that the use of navigated, robot-assisted surgery allowed for placement of larger pedicle screws without compromising safety, as determined by pedicle screw stimulation thresholds. Future studies should investigate whether these effects become even stronger in a la ter cohort after surgeons have more experience with the robotic technique. It should also be evaluated whether the larger screw sizes allowed by the robotic technology actually translate into improved long-term clinical outcomes. (Source: Journal of Robotic Surgery)
